I thought you'd never ask
cliché Used to express eager acceptance of something that one has greatly desired or awaited. A: "So, um, do you, like, want to go on a date with me?" B: "Of course I do! Sheesh, I thought you'd never ask!" A: "This party is horribly dull, huh? Why don't we get out of here and go get a drink somewhere?" B: "Thank goodness, I thought you'd never ask!"
